MTD: What you need to know

Making Tax Digital (MTD) is HMRC’s move towards a fully digital tax system. It means keeping your business records online and submitting updates through approved bookkeeping software instead of relying on paper or spreadsheets.
 

MTD already applies to VAT businesses, and over the next few years it will also include many sole traders, landlords and small businesses. You’ll eventually need to keep digital records and send quarterly updates to HMRC.
 

The good news? When your bookkeeping is kept up to date each month, MTD becomes simple.
